Chris, I collect cards of all the players who were on the Senators 1924 World Series Championship team. Byron Speece was on this team. I have his 1943 & 1944 cards, which if memory serves me correctly, I obtained from Mark Macrae some years ago. The last time I checked with Mark, he didn't have the 1945 card.
